What Is a Double Flange Sluice Valve?
A double flange sluice valve is a type of gate valve designed to control the flow of liquids in pipelines. Characterized by its flanged ends on both sides, this valve allows for easy installation between pipeline sections. The gate mechanism moves vertically to open or close the flow path, providing a tight seal when closed.
Key features of a double flange sluice valve include:
- Flanged Ends: Ensure secure and leak-proof connections to the pipeline.
- Gate Mechanism: Provides precise flow control and minimal pressure drop.
- Durable Materials: Often made from cast iron, ductile iron, or stainless steel for enhanced longevity and resistance to corrosion.
Where Are Double Flange Sluice Valves Used?
Double flange sluice valves are versatile and widely used in various industries, including:
1. Water Supply Systems: Regulating and isolating water flow in municipal and industrial pipelines.
2. Sewage and Wastewater Treatment: Controlling the flow of untreated and treated effluents.
3. Irrigation Systems: Managing water distribution in agricultural networks.
4. Power Plants: Ensuring safe and efficient operation in cooling water systems.
5. Oil and Gas: Handling non-corrosive and non-abrasive fluids in pipelines.
Why Choose a Double Flange Sluice Valve?
Several advantages make the double flange sluice valve a preferred choice for professionals:
1. Reliable Sealing
- The gate mechanism provides a tight seal, preventing leaks and ensuring efficient operation.
2. Durability
- Constructed with robust materials, these valves are designed to withstand high pressures and harsh environmental conditions.
3. Ease of Installation
- The flanged ends make it simple to connect the valve securely to existing pipelines.
4. Minimal Pressure Drop
- When fully open, the straight flow path minimizes resistance, reducing energy consumption.
5. Versatility
- Suitable for a wide range of fluids, including water, oils, and non-corrosive chemicals.
Maintenance and Care for Double Flange Sluice Valves
To maximize the lifespan and performance of your double flange sluice valve, consider these maintenance tips:
- Regular Inspections: Check for signs of wear, corrosion, or damage.
- Lubrication: Keep moving parts well-lubricated to ensure smooth operation.
- Cleaning: Remove debris or buildup from the valve and surrounding pipeline.
- Seal Checks: Inspect and replace gaskets or seals as needed to maintain leak-free performance.
